"The way bpm's infrastructure works, you can only have one data source on a page. It has to be connected to the object and you're pretty much locked in at that point... If you want to connect anything other than what exists in that object to that object, you're going to have to create a completely new home for it in that object."

"They can improve the business rules for defining the type and quantity of the business load. They already seem to be working on this improvement. Integration with the social networks will be very appreciated by the companies. It will be very useful for communication between the company and customers, that is, B to C relationships. Most of the customers or users have smartphones, and they use a lot of social networks. Companies need to stay connected with the customers. They have enabled integration with WhatsApp and Telegram in recent releases, which has been very useful."

Studio Creatio is ranked 26th in Business Process Management (BPM) with 12 reviews while TIBCO iProcess Suite is ranked 40th in Business Process Management (BPM). Studio Creatio is rated 8.8, while TIBCO iProcess Suite is rated 8.0. The top reviewer of Studio Creatio writes "Leveraging process automation and advanced tools for streamlined operations". On the other hand, the top reviewer of TIBCO iProcess Suite writes "An easy-to-use solution with great integration". Studio Creatio is most compared with Oracle Visual Builder Cloud Service, Mendix, Microsoft Power Apps, OutSystems and Bizagi, whereas TIBCO iProcess Suite is most compared with Apache Airflow, TIBCO ActiveMatrix BPM, Pega BPM and Camunda.
